Marine Ingredients And Bold Scarves Define 2025 Trends

Bright accessories and skincare innovations mark the fashion and beauty landscapes for 2025.

The world of fashion and skincare is ever-evolving, with exciting new trends shaping how we express ourselves and care for our skin. For the Autumn-Winter season of 2025-2026, bright scarves and cargo pants are becoming go-to accessories, just as marine ingredients are finding their way to the forefront of skincare innovation.

Scarves are making waves this season, with designs showcasing vibrant colors and patterns. Popularized by style icons like Hailey Bieber, who seamlessly blends them with casual looks, scarves have transcended their traditional roles to become versatile fashion statements. "Scarves for the autumn-winter season of 2025-2026 appeared in the collections of many luxury brands," reports Fashion Industry Reports, emphasizing how they've become staples on runways across Paris and Milan.

On the skincare front, marine ingredients, such as squalane and seaweed, are rapidly gaining traction. Many are becoming increasingly aware of how these ingredients can refresh and rejuvenate the skin. Seaweed, often overlooked, offers substantial benefits including protection from UV radiation and its anti-aging properties. According to the Cosmetic Science Journal, "Water plants protect from UV radiation, rejuvenate, moisturize, and prevent the formation of wrinkles and laxity." This highlights their appeal, especially as consumers seek out products rich in natural elements.

Moving back to fashion, cargo pants, known for their practicality and style, have resurged and are firmly positioned on the trend radar. With their multiple pockets and comfortable fit, they cater to those who prioritize functionality without sacrificing aesthetics. Inspired by the casual chic movement, celebrities like Nadia Dorofeeva and Lesya Nikityuk showcase how these pants can be styled with everything from crop tops to blazers, pushing the boundaries of traditional ladies’ wear.

Not only are cargo pants comfortable, but they also allow for creative mixing and matching. Opting for statement pieces, such as high-heeled shoes or eye-catching outerwear, can transform the look from laid-back to refined. This versatility appeals to busy individuals who want to look polished without compromising on comfort.

Innovative styling techniques are also being adopted. For example, pairing scarves with hats, or tying them around the neck as accessory pieces, adds flair to any outfit. The popularity of this trend is reminiscent of 60s fashion, where style icons like Jane Birkin were often seen sporting scarves with aplomb. Today, this nostalgic throwback is juxtaposed with modern silhouettes and fabrics, making it relevant to the current audience.
